Begins attending school at Humffray Street State School in Ballarat.
"My parents had a passionate faith in the procuring of an education for their children ... So, by stages, we went off to school in Ballarat, where I won the scholarship necessary to take me to secondary school, and then to open the door to the University."
Sir Robert Menzies, Afternoon Light, 1967 p 10.
"… as a schoolboy he [Robert Menzies] came to this metropolis [Ballarat] from the small, dusty township that had always been home. He spoke of simple but unforgettable things experienced for the first time in his life: the smell of asphalt; the shouts of newsboys on the long platform of the railway station; the traffic in the streets and the electric lights."
A W Martin, Robert Menzies: A Life. Vol 1 1894-1943, 1993 p 13:

World's first lifesaving club is formed at Bondi, NSW.

World's first feature film The story of the Kelly Gang is made in Australia by the Tait brothers.

A telegraph link is established between Victoria and Tasmania

San Francisco earthquake and fire: 400 dead.

British rule over Papua is transferred to Australia. In 1884 the Australian colonies had been hostile to the establishment of German New Guinea (north-eastern New Guinea) and pressured Britain to acquire Papua (south-eastern New Guinea) soon after.

Roald Amundsen traverses the North West Passage and determines the position of the Magnetic North Pole.

World's first feature film The story of the Kelly Gang is made in Australia by the Tait brothers.


Finland is the first country in Europe to grant women the right to vote and is the first country in the world to grant women the right to be electoral candidates.
